Вся важлива інформація про сервер в Linux
Сервер Linux - це спеціальна версія Linux, призначена для конкретних завдань. Зазвичай використовується в адміністративних районах. Наприклад, в адмініструванні баз даних, системному та мережевому адмініструванні або під час роботи з веб -службами.
Основи терміну сервера:
Термін «сервер» спочатку позначав програмне забезпечення, яке пропонує послугу. Це може бути використано іншим програмним забезпеченням (клієнт / клієнт) (модель клієнт-сервер). Обидві програми зазвичай працюють на різних комп’ютерах. Комп'ютери, на яких були запрограмовані перші сервери, називалися "хостами". З роками термінологія сервера також розширилася, включивши апаратне забезпечення, тобто головний комп'ютер, який також використовується з обладнанням. Ця неоднозначність часто викликає плутанину, особливо у непрофесіоналів.
Для чого мені потрібен сервер?
Сервер, так би мовити, є центральною точкою зв’язку кількох комп’ютерів / користувачів, яка керує даними та процесами. Якщо користувачі хочуть отримати доступ до цих даних або використовувати ці процеси, вони роблять це через сервер. Приблизно розрізняють вісім типів серверів. Усі вони беруть на себе конкретне завдання в локальних або глобальних мережах найрізноманітнішої архітектури.
Веб -серверВеб -сайти зберігаються на веб -сервері, іншими словами: Інтернеті (або тому, що ми бачимо в першу чергу). Веб -сервер надає сторінки для клієнтів (Інтернет -браузери).
Поштовий серверЧасто в центрі мереж компанії. Поштовий трафік компанії та календарі синхронізуються через поштові сервери.
Файловий серверЦентральне місце зберігання даних. Різні клієнти отримують доступ до цих даних через мережу. Особливо популярний у компаніях, оскільки файловий сервер дозволяє кільком співробітникам отримувати доступ до певних даних одночасно.
Ігровий серверСпеціально розроблений для багатокористувацьких ігор в Інтернеті. Тільки завдяки цьому стають можливими одночасні взаємодії кількох користувачів у / з віртуальними ігровими світами.
Сервер баз данихІноді бази даних, що належать веб -сайту, знаходяться на тому самому веб -сервері, що й самі сторінки, проте часто з міркувань безпеки вони зберігаються на окремому сервері - сервері баз даних.
Контролер доменуНа додаток до поштових та файлових серверів, це центральний елемент мережі компанії. Контролер домену керує обліковими записами користувачів, загальними файлами та різними авторизаціями. Якщо він виходить з ладу, у мережі компанії взагалі нічого не працює.
Проксі-серверІнтерфейс зв'язку мережі. Посередництво, так би мовити. Проксі -сервер керує запитами всередині мережі та пересилає їх до відповідних пунктів призначення та встановлює з'єднання. Таким чином, він фільтрує або структурує комунікацію.
DNS -серверЦе також щось на зразок посередника. Грубо кажучи, запит (наприклад, введення URL -адреси) перетворюється на відповідну IP -адресу, тобто "номер будинку" на сервері DNS (система доменних імен). Лише тоді користувач перенаправляється на веб -сайт, який він шукає.
Принцип роботи сервера Linux нічим не відрізняється від сервера, який використовує інше програмне забезпечення, окрім операційної системи. Сервер Linux надає дані та послуги, клієнти мають доступ до них ззовні.
Який дистрибутив Linux підходить для якого типу сервера?
Якщо Linux як і раніше недостатньо представлений як операційна система на домашніх комп’ютерах порівняно з Windows, він особливо популярний у операціях сервера. Перевага очевидна: дистрибутиви Linux стабільні і можуть бути точно адаптовані до потреб та побажань оператора сервера. Однак через кількість доступних дистрибутивів, як згадувалося вище, нелегко знайти найкращу версію для вашого сервера. В принципі, чим довше дистрибутив підтримується виробником, тим довше ви можете повернутися до перевіреної підтримки, тим краще. В останні роки, зокрема, такі дистрибутиви зарекомендували себе як хороші серверні рішення для мереж компанії:
Red Head Enterprise Linux |
Оскільки розробники надають великого значення стабільності, цей розподіл проходить через свої темпи знову і знову. Тому інтеграція нових компонентів відбувається досить повільними темпами. Операційна система має репутацію надзвичайно міцної та надійної, а тому ідеально підходить для використання сервером. |
Бізнес -сервер Collax |
Рекламується як комплексне рішення для малого та середнього бізнесу. Містить усі компоненти, необхідні для добре функціонуючої та безпечної інфраструктури. Повна серверна система проста у використанні; глибокі інсайдерські знання Linux не потрібні. |
SUSE Linux Enterprise Server |
Версія з відкритим кодом вражає простотою використання та стабільністю. Інструмент конфігурації "YaST" дозволяє встановлювати, налаштовувати та адмініструвати з центральної точки.У базі підтримки SUSE та базі даних компонентів SUSE користувачі можуть знайти інформацію та поради щодо адміністрування системи. |
Сервер Ubuntu | Як дистрибутив для домашніх комп’ютерів, Ubuntu дуже популярний через високий рівень зручності користування. У серверному всесвіті нічим не відрізняється. Ubuntu базується на дистрибутиві Debian, але має перевагу, оскільки є набагато більш актуальною. Нові прикладні програми швидко інтегруються, а мультимедійний вміст простий у використанні. Що робить Ubuntu Server особливо цікавим: кожні два роки виходить версія, яка гарантує п'ятирічну довгострокову підтримку. |
Як налаштувати сервер Linux?
Не всі сервери Linux створені рівними. Тому процес встановлення та налаштування відрізняється від розповсюдження до дистрибутива. На цьому етапі ми детальніше розглянемо налаштування сервера Ubuntu. Найбільша відмінність від «звичайного» розповсюдження для домашніх комп’ютерів-це відсутність графічного майстра.З покроковими інструкціями ви все одно повинні пройти процес встановлення без проблем.
-
Завантажте Ubuntu Server, запишіть його на компакт -диск або завантажте на диск USB.
-
Завантажте сервер Ubuntu з компакт -диска або USB -накопичувача.
-
Виберіть потрібну мову. (Використовуйте клавіші зі стрілками для переміщення по параметрах та клавішу Enter для вибору.)
-
Під час налаштування клавіатури виберіть німецьку мову.
-
Виберіть "Встановити Ubuntu" для звичайної установки Linux.
-
Підтвердьте попередній вибір мережевого інтерфейсу. (Ви можете ігнорувати налаштування проксі -сервера під час використання в приватній домашній мережі.)
-
Щоб призначити весь жорсткий диск для Ubuntu, виберіть "Використовувати весь диск". Перед цим кроком перемістіть важливі дані на інший жорсткий диск. Файли, що залишилися на майбутньому жорсткому диску сервера, будуть втрачені.
-
Підтвердіть резюме.
-
Ubuntu гарантує, що ви дійсно хочете стерти всі дані на жорсткому диску. Підтвердити.
-
Тепер призначте ім’я користувача, ім’я сервера та пароль.
-
Фактична установка відбувається.
-
Коли це буде зроблено, перезавантажте сервер з опцією «Перезавантажити зараз».
-
Видаліть інсталяційний носій.
-
Увійдіть, використовуючи дані для входу, які ви вказали раніше.
Крім того, ви можете налаштувати Ubuntu на власному розділі жорсткого диска.
Після успішної установки сервер не пропонує занадто багато варіантів. Веб -сервер, сервер баз даних та мова сценаріїв досі відсутні. Одна команда дозволяє встановлювати всі необхідні програми одночасно.
sudo apt-get install apache2 libapache2-mod-php7.2 php7.2 php7.2-mysql mysql-server
Чим відрізняються сервери Linux і Windows?
На перший погляд, відмінності між двома суперниками не настільки великі. Вони дуже схожі з точки зору функціональності та можливих застосувань. Однак, якщо придивитися уважніше, принаймні стануть помітні граничні відмінності.
витрати |
Загалом дистрибутиви Linux можна отримати та працювати безкоштовно. Однак деякі пропозиції підтримки можна використовувати лише за певну плату. Програмне забезпечення для хостингу Windows зазвичай є платним. |
обслуговування |
Робочий стіл конкурента принципово відрізняється. Хоча сервери Windows пропонують графічний інтерфейс користувача, команди вводяться лише на серверах Linux через командний рядок. |
Коригування |
Тут Linux оцінює своєю принциповою відкритістю. Системне ядро можна адаптувати в будь -який час, а численні інструменти допомагають у персональній конфігурації серверного середовища. Однак недосвідчені користувачі могли бути вражені цим. Windows, навпаки, покладається на простоту використання, сервер зазвичай не особливо адаптується. |
Підтримка |
Windows порівняно хороша з довгостроковою підтримкою, тобто підтримкою у надзвичайних ситуаціях. З серверами Linux це стосується не всіх дистрибутивів. |
безпеки | Додатки Windows більш схильні до атак шкідливого програмного забезпечення, ніж дистрибутиви Linux. |